Abstract :
In this paper, we use the software-defined radio platform GNU Radio + USRP to implement a GSM channel smart sensing system by using the wireless channel smart sensing strategy based on sequence characterizes matching method. We adopted multi-step to design the system from physical layer. First, we rough scan the signal intensity of GSM channels, then select the channel that has better signal intensity to precise scan and save the data. Then, according to the sequence characterizes of different type channel, we analysis these data and realize the utilization rate of channels.
